12. Warning: For installations which have to comply with Europe an EN50385 exposure compliance
requirements, the following Power Density limits/guidelines (mW/cm²) according to ICNIRP are
valid:
o 0.2 for frequencies from 10 MHz to 400 MHz
o F (MHz) / 2000 for frequencies from 400 MHz to 2 GHz
o 1 for frequencies from 2 GHz to 300 GHz

15. Caution: Although the remote unit is internally protected against overvoltage, it is strongly
recommended to ground (earth) the antenna cables close to the repeater’s antenna connectors for
protection against atmospheric discharge.
16. Caution: ESD precautions must be observed! Before commencing maintenance work, use the
available grounding (earthing) system to connect ESD protection measures.
17. Caution: Installation of this equipment is in full responsibility of the installer, who has also the
responsibility, that cables and couplers are calculated into the maximum gain of the antennas, so that
this value, which is filed in the FCC Grant and can be requested from the FCC data base, is not
exceeded. The industrial boosters are shipped only as a naked booster without any installation
devices or antennas as it needs for professional installation.
18. Note: For a Class A digital device or peripheral:
This equ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class A digital device,
pursuant to part 15 of the FCC Rules. These limits are designed to provide reasonable protection
against harmful interference when the equipment is operated in a commercial environment. This
equipment generates, uses, and can radiate radio frequency energy and, if not installed and used in
accordance with the instruction manual, may cause harmful interference to radio communications.
Operation of this equipment in a residential area is likely to cause harmful interference in which case
the user will be required to correct the interference at his own expense.
